The Dwight Trojans will head out to challenge the Henry-Senachwine Mallards at 4:30 p.m. on Tuesday. Keep an eye on the score for this one: the two teams posted some lofty run totals in their previous games.
On Monday, Dwight got the win against Fieldcrest by a conclusive 17-2. The Trojans haven't had any issues with the Knights recently, as the game was their sixth consecutive win against them.
Averi Jury and Mckenna Woodcock did most of the damage at the plate: Jury went 3-for-4 with one home run, five RBI, and three runs, while Woodcock scored four runs and stole four bases while getting on base in all five of her plate appearances. That's the most hits Jury has posted since back in May of 2024. The team also got some help courtesy of Sarah Parker, who scored three runs and stole four bases while getting on base in four of her five plate appearances.
Meanwhile, Henry-Senachwine had to travel to play their first game of the season, but the final result was worth the trip. They never let Princeville get on the board and left with a 10-0 victory on Tuesday. The Mallards not only won on Tuesday, but they posted their biggest win since April 22, 2024.
Dwight's first win this season bumped their record up to 1-2. As for Henry-Senachwine, their victory bumped their record up to 1-0.
Dwight came out on top in a nail-biter against Henry-Senachwine in their previous meeting back in March of 2024, sneaking past 5-3. Does Dwight have another victory up their sleeve, or will Henry-Senachwine tur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
